Brian Baylis asks:
> Is there a "triplizer" middle ring made for the 144 bolt circle?

I've done it both ways, drilling and tapping in the old days, and more recently, with triplizer rings.

Drilling and tapping is more bitchin' to my eye, but so much more work, and with some risk that it won't come out right. Triplizer is functionally just as good, as far as I can tell, so I probably won't drill anymore.

I forget who all makes 144 triplizers but I'm pretty sure TA and Willow versions exist.
